St. Amant senior quarterback Cooper Babin had a first half that wasn’t ideal for someone playing his final regular-season home game. He threw two interceptions and the Gators trailed visiting Prairieville by three points at halftime.
Determined not to let his senior night turn into a nightmare, Babin threw for 146 yards and two scores and ran for two others in the second half to lead St. Amant to a 49-24 win over the Hurricanes in a District 5-5A game Friday night at The Pit.
“I got off to a slow start. Nothing else to put it on but myself,” Babin said. “But we overcame it in the second half. I have had a lot of good memories here, and I was determined to go out with a good finish.”
The game turned in favor of St. Amant (7-2, 3-2) quickly in the third quarter.
